Опишите одну вещь, которую вы изучаете сегодня на уроке.
Мы узнали о различных типах петель и применении некоторых из них. Do/while объявляет логику перед условием, и в этом случае условие должно быть выполнено один раз, прежде чем условие будет проверено.
Что такое "use strict";
? Каковы преимущества и недостатки его использования?
«Использовать строгий режим» позволяет оценивать JavaScript в строгом режиме. Это отключает некоторые ярлыки и побуждает пользователя использовать более точные методы и синтаксис. Это предотвращает случайные ошибки, такие как доступ к глобальным объектам, и отлавливает распространенные ошибки кодирования.
Объясните функцию подъема в JavaScript.
«Поднятие» означает размещение ваших объявлений, таких как переменные и функции, в верхней части ваших скриптов. Это делается для того, чтобы разрешить доступ к заранее объявленным переменным и объектам в локальной области видимости.
Объясните важность стандартов и организаций по стандартизации, таких как ECMA.
Эти органы определяют стандарт, который будет использоваться среди веб-разработчиков, чтобы способствовать более четкому и лаконичному Интернету. Веб-разработка и обслуживание более эффективны для разработчиков, а стандартная документация упрощает совместную работу.
Какие действия вы лично предприняли в последних проектах, чтобы повысить удобство сопровождения вашего кода?
Я быстро осознаю важность написания подробных заметок над своим кодом. Трудно восстановить рабочий процесс, который у меня был, когда я возвращался к более раннему проекту в будущем. Подъем также важен для группировки переменных вместе (с подробными примечаниями) и поддержания аккуратности.
Почему в целом рекомендуется оставлять глобальную область веб-сайта как есть и никогда ее не трогать?
Во избежание ошибок лучше избегать объявлений переменных в глобальной области видимости. Поскольку каждый локализованный скрипт имеет доступ к глобальной области видимости, вероятны ошибки.